Hi Steve,The bower be sign is used in begin and bemuse because they are separate syllables. They are not used in best, better, etc. because the letters b and e are part of a syllable. When the letters en are followed by a comma or period they are read as en. If you are writing the word enough followed by a lower cell sign you need to write enough to avoid ambiguity and lessen confusion.
